No matter your plans this weekend, if you were thinking of staying in, getting out, or hunting for bargains, bear the weather in mind. The following comes from the National Weather Service report for Brookline:
Saturday: Might not be a great day for watching the meteors, a 70 percent chance of rain during the day, 50 percent overnight--as well as a chance of thunderstorms. Either way, it will be cloudy all day and night with highs around 84ºF and lows of 72ºF.
Sunday: The rain should start to clear up during the day, but there is still a 20 chance of rain and thunderstorms. If there's no rain, it'll be partly sunny with a high of 88ºF and a low of 66ºF.
